Aluminium Tablet Mount Clamp for Spin Bike & Treadmill
- ✓ Ultra secure and stable
- ✓ Highly adjustable angles
- ✓ Fits multiple devices
- ✕ Slightly heavy
- ✕ Clamp needs careful tightening
| Material | 99% aluminum alloy for enhanced stability and durability |
| Handlebar Compatibility | Clamps onto handlebars with diameter from 0.63″ to 1.77″ (16mm to 45mm) |
| Adjustability | Long arm adjustable at 180°, ball joint rotates 360°, with locking mechanism using included wrenches |
| Device Compatibility | Fits tablets and smartphones from 4.7″ to 13″ screens, including iPad Pro, Galaxy Tab series, Surface Pro, and more |
| Mounting Locations | Suitable for treadmill, spin bike, elliptical, stationary bicycle, stroller, shopping cart, and other fitness equipment with handlebar |
| Color | Typically available in black or silver (implied by aluminum construction) |

JUBOR Spin Bike Tablet Holder for iPad, Smartphones, 4.7-13
- ✓ Wide adjustable size
- ✓ 360-degree rotation
- ✓ Fits all large tablets
- ✕ Clamps could be tighter
- ✕ Slightly bulky design
| Tablet Size Compatibility | 4.7 to 13 inches, extendable up to 9.4 inches (24cm) |
| Clamp Diameter Range | 15 to 58mm (0.6 to 2.2 inches) |
| Rotation | 360-degree adjustable ball joint for multiple viewing angles |
| Maximum Width Opening | 13.5cm (5.3 inches) to 30cm (11.8 inches) |
| Material | Durable plastic and metal components |
| Suitable Devices | Large tablets (including iPad Pro 12.9, Surface Pro), smartphones (up to iPhone 16/Pro Max, Galaxy Tab S8, Note 20) |
